Look into Architecturecraft. It has all the parts to make good looking modern housing. Entry cost is only a bit of iron and wood, and you can use most blocks in your pallette. If you're stumped on how to design the layout,or even color pallette, take a walk through your neighborhood or take a peek at some real housing schematics for inspiration. When m short on ideas, I just Google floorplans; residential, commercial, industrial, historical, ect. If you have mods in mind while you're looking around, it becomes easier to plan for their incorporation.

Edit:. If you build parts of the buildings separately, you can piece them together like modern construction does with modular housing. This allows you to automate building, while having variation in styles between them. I highly recommend the RFTools Builder for this, but other options exist.

Install recurrent complex. It will not only generate a bunch of structures to explore, but it also takes over the existing towns and gives them a real nice boost. Instead of 5 or 6 huts all practically the same, you get big ol windmills and hotels and larger, more intricately built houses in the same general space.
